Red Hat Bugzilla – Bug 983399
Rebalance : Few files missing on mount point after rebalance process
Last modified: 2016-02-17 19:19:56 EST
REVIEW: http://review.gluster.org/5316 (cluster/dht: Unlink dst file after cleanup during migration) posted (#1) for review on master by Shishir Gowda (firstname.lastname@example.org)
COMMIT: http://review.gluster.org/5316 committed in master by Anand Avati (email@example.com)
Author: shishir gowda <firstname.lastname@example.org>
Date: Thu Jul 11 11:52:25 2013 +0530
cluster/dht: Unlink dst file after cleanup during migration
If a rename happens during migration, unlink fails. This leads
to stale xattrs, and Sticky bits still being set.
By removing the xattrs and Sticky bits from dst (through fd ops),
the stale link file would be cleaned up eventually (even if unlink
fails on src).
Signed-off-by: shishir gowda <email@example.com>
Reviewed-by: Amar Tumballi <firstname.lastname@example.org>
Tested-by: Gluster Build System <email@example.com>
Reviewed-by: Anand Avati <firstname.lastname@example.org>
This bug is getting closed because a release has been made available that should address the reported issue. In case the problem is still not fixed with glusterfs-3.5.0, please reopen this bug report.
glusterfs-3.5.0 has been announced on the Gluster Developers mailinglist , packages for several distributions should become available in the near future. Keep an eye on the Gluster Users mailinglist  and the update infrastructure for your distribution.